private static InputToMap loader = (stringStream, b) -> { String[] array = (String[]) stringStream.map(e -> e.split(":")).toArray(); // WEEKDAY;HOUR;P ...
分类:
其他好文 时间:
2018-11-17 10:30:42
阅读次数:
177
记一次 Spring 事务配置踩坑记 问题描述:(SpringBoot + MyBatisPlus) 业务逻辑伪代码如下。理论上,插入数据 t1 后,xxService.getXxx() 方法的查询条件会不满足,会查询不到数据。结果事与愿违,后一次的查询,居然查到了数据。 分析过程: 抛弃业务逻辑, ...
分类:
编程语言 时间:
2018-11-16 18:22:47
阅读次数:
224
八、linux应用编程之六:共享内存 共享内存是进程间通信的一种方法。共享内存实际上是两个进程打开同一段内存,并都映射到进程地址中,这样就类似于malloc了一个内存*ptr,进程A往这个地址中写数据,进程B就可以从这个地址读取到进程A写进去的数据。 使用共享内存有以下步骤: shm_open(): ...
分类:
系统相关 时间:
2018-11-15 22:35:14
阅读次数:
256
import java.util.HashMap; import java.util.Map; public enum PayType { ALIPAY("支付宝扫码", 15), WEIXIN_PAY("微信扫码", 16) PayType(String name, int value) { th... ...
分类:
其他好文 时间:
2018-11-12 17:27:00
阅读次数:
220
JavaBean和Map的相互转换 一、JavaBean 1.什么是JavaBean? JavaBean其实就是一种遵循特定写法的类,必须遵循一定的规范: 类必须由public修饰,并且保证有公共的无参数的构造器 包含操作属性的的public方法,getter setter方法 字段是私有的 一个J ...
分类:
编程语言 时间:
2018-11-08 20:45:14
阅读次数:
200
We are given a binary tree (with root node root), a target node, and an integer value K. Return a list of the values of all nodes that have a distance ...
分类:
其他好文 时间:
2018-11-08 18:31:16
阅读次数:
232
//创建得分窗口字典 var dict= new mutable.HashMap[Double, Int]() for (i { val winno:Int = dict(ss11) winno }) map (k -> v) map类型传进来一个k,获取v 如果这个k本身的值,与一个表中的值相等,... ...
分类:
其他好文 时间:
2018-11-08 16:30:55
阅读次数:
234
前言 前面一篇主要介绍了Watcher接口相关的接口和实体类,但是主要是zk客户端相关的代码,如前一篇开头所说,client需要把watcher注册到server端,这一篇分析下server端的watcher。 主要分析Watchmanager类。 Watchmanager 这是WatchManag ...
分类:
其他好文 时间:
2018-11-08 01:08:50
阅读次数:
169
新项目使用Ionic 4, Ionic 4的组件使用了 shadow DOM 和 CSS4变量 。 我们需要注意API文档中的 CSS Custom Properties 假如我们想要修改ion item组件的背景颜色。 我们可以在home.page.scss中这样写: 在 theme/variab ...
分类:
其他好文 时间:
2018-11-06 23:40:57
阅读次数:
633
[TOC] 一、管道 管道是进程间通信中最古老的方式,所有UNIX都提供此种通信机制。管道有以下两种局限性: 1. 历史上,他们是半双工的(即数据只能在一个方向上流动)。 2. 管道只能在具有公共祖先的两个进程间使用。通常,一个管道由一个进程创建,在进程调用fork之后,这个管道就能在 ...
分类:
系统相关 时间:
2018-11-06 11:11:00
阅读次数:
263